    Comparative Evaluation of Distress Prediction Modeling of Village Roads in India Using Regression and ANN Techniques

    Source: Journal of Transportation Engineering, Part B: Pavements:;2021:;Volume ( 147 ):;issue: 003::page 04021034-1

    Abstract: In this paper, an attempt has been made to develop distress prediction models covering varying types of distresses—namely, cracking, potholes, and roughness— prevalent on the low-volume flexible pavements found in the village roads of India. In this regard, a total of 173 test sections were identified spread over the state of Tamil Nadu and the relevant data were collected. The aforementioned distress data were physically measured on these pavement sections. Thereafter, distress prediction models were developed using regression and artificial neural network (ANN) techniques. The developed models can be regarded as one of the effective tools for arriving at maintenance management strategies for village roads (low-volume roads) in India.
